| Autonomous car legislation heads to US House for vote next Wednesday Self-driving car makers have been testing experimental models on a laborious state-by-state basis while everyone waits for Congress to enact national legislation. But last month, a House of Representatives panel unanimously approved a measure that wo... https://www.engadget.com/2017/08/31/...te-next-wedne/ |
